NOTICE
Damage to the device!
If you connect the CAN bus cable to devices with different potentials, cur-
rent may flow across the shielding. This current may damage the device.
► Connect the devices to a potential equalization rail to equalize the poten-
tial.
► If both devices have different potentials, only connect the CAN bus cable
shielding to one device.
Variant 1: The connected devices share the same potential
1. Connect all devices to a potential equalization rail to equalize the poten-
tial.
2. Connect the CAN bus cable shielding to all connected devices.
Variant 2: The connected devices have different potential levels
Note that the shielding is less effective with this variant.
1. Connect the CAN bus cable shielding
to just one
device.
2. Connect the wires of the shielded CAN bus cable in accordance with the
connection diagram supplied.
6.4.4.2 Mounting terminating resistor of CAN bus
If you want to operate the device in parallel operation, you need to mount a
120 Ω terminating resistor at both ends of the CAN bus between CAN_L and
CAN_H (see supplied connection diagram).
